Handover: Larkspur Audit-Log Viewer

Hi Tomas — handing over the Larkspur viewer ahead of my rotation off support duty. Known quirks: the retention filter ignores timezone offsets before 2021 entries, and export jobs over 50k rows queue silently. If a customer reports missing entries, check the ingest lag panel first before escalating. The viewer reads its runtime settings at startup only, so restarts are required after any change. Current production configuration follows.

config for bahop-baduf:
[kasion]
team = lamath
access_code = ac_d807e5
host = kasion.paliqcloud.corp
port = 4000
owner = julix.tamvan
peer = frair.qorvelsoft.local

This PR adds hot-reloading of configuration to the Quillbarrow gateway. Previously any change to routing rules required a full restart, which interrupted long-lived connections. Now a watcher polls the config source, validates the candidate config, and swaps it in atomically; invalid configs are rejected and logged. Since you're new to the codebase: the watcher lives in `confwatch/`, and tests are under `confwatch/tests/`. The reload behavior is governed by the following constants.

tuning table, yahap-hahip:
BUDGETS = {
    "praiel": 88,
    "quenox": 61,
    "nordor": 332,
    "gorix": 835,
    "ruswyn": 186,
}

## Tuning canary gates

Plugin authors extending Glimport's canary pipeline should not hardcode gate thresholds; the rollout controller reads them from the shared config at startup. If your plugin emits custom health metrics, register them before the first evaluation window or they will be ignored. The defaults shipped with the current Glimport release are listed below.

constants for yaduf-fahag:
BUDGETS = {
    "kelix": 528,
    "briwyn": 734,
}

## Releases

Tilepouch cuts a release every other Thursday, assuming the prefetcher soak tests on the Varnmoor staging ring come back clean. If you're on call and a hotfix is needed sooner, bump the patch version, run `make bundle`, and push the artifact to the mirror. Don't skip the soak entirely — the prefetcher has bitten us twice with cache stampedes. Release bundles won't be accepted by the mirror unless they're signed. Use the release signing key shown here.

rollout seal: bky6_63q7Qj